Python

Свободный и безопасный GSM-телефон на Python своими руками

Умельцы и заодно большие фанаты языка программирования Python использовали общедоступный аппаратный конструктор PyBoard за $30, представляющий собой миниатюрную плату с микроконтроллером, датчиками и портами и создали свой собственный мобильный телефон, который умеет звонить и отправлять SMS-ки в сотовых сетях стандарта GSM.

Телефон, который нельзя прослушать

Skulpt — трансляция Python в JavaScript и выполнение прямо в браузере

Потрясающая новость для фанатов классного языка программирования Python. Если раньше Пайтон использовался для запилки программ на Server-Side, то теперь программист на Python может пилить и Front-End. И для этого ему не потребуется учить JavaScript — за него всё сделает Skulpt.

Я плохой программист на Python и я в безвыходной ситуации

Привет всем! Меня зовут Василий (имя пациента изменено редакторами Либератума по соображениям гуманности). Я хочу поделиться своей своей тяжелой проблемой. По образованию я учитель химии. Работать по такой специальности в России — это значит обрекать себя и своих детей на полунищенское существование. Поэтому еще во время учебы я увлекся программированием.

Становиться ли программистом?

Как разработчики свободной библиотеки NumPy получили грант в 37 млн рублей

NumPy — прекрасная свободная библиотека, написанная на языке Python для работы с многомерными массивами и прочими хитрыми матрицами. Казалось бы, «в Open Source денег нет», да и область применения библиотеки довольно узкая. Но это не помешало получить авторам библиотечки 37 миллионов рублей в виде гранта.

Python — самый подходящий язык программирования для новичков

На одном крупном портале о Linux пользователей попросили назвать язык программирования, который идеален для новичков. С огромным отрывом лидировал Python.

Самый популярный язык программирования для новичков

На чем программировать AI: Theano vs TensorFlow vs Scikit-learn

Как мы недавно выяснили, скоро придут роботы и выгонят всех с работы. Корпорации станут процветать, а ты, друг мой, будешь питаться из мусорного бака. Но этот неприятный момент можно отсрочить.

Программирование искусственного интеллекта

Самый быстрый язык программирования: Scala, Java или может быть Python?

Понадобилось мне написать программку, пересчитывающую массив географических координат из одной системы в другую. Написал на Ruby в несколько строчек. Время выполнения — 16,5 сек. Чего так долго? Решил написать то же самое, но на разных языках, чтобы заценить производительность современных языков программирования. Результаты оказались неожиданными.

Выбор языка программирования

Самые позорные языки программирования

Выбор языка программирования — очень важный вопрос, влияющий на будущий профессиональный успех и материальное благополучие программиста. А всё дело в том, что одни языки помогают творить, а другие мешают. О последних и поговорим.

Худшие языки программирования

Как заставить провайдера соблюдать заявленную скорость

Один гражданин заключил договор с интернет-провайдером на предоставление доступа на скорости 150 Мбит/с. Исправно платил каждый месяц по $100, но скорость часто не соответствовала заявленной. Обращения в службу технической поддержки — сами догадываетесь — ничего не давали и тогда пользователь проявил смекалку.

Хакер с паяльником

Какая зарплата у программиста на Python в России

Сколько зарабатывает программист на Python. Исследователи рынка труда изучили сотни вакансий и выяснили уровень зарплат у спецов по Python.

Описание должностных обязанностей программистов Python предельно лаконично. Данные специалисты ответственны за разработку и поддержку программного обеспечения на языке программирования Python.

Зарплаты Python-программиста

  • Программист Python в Москве получает до 160 тыс. руб. ежемесячно;
  • В Питере средний доход составляет 80 тыс. рублей;
  • Екатеринбурге — 60 тыс. рублей;

Продвинутый научный калькулятор своими руками

Хозяйке на заметку: изготовить мощный научный калькулятор можно всего одной строчкой кода для Bash.

Калькулятор в Linux

Из Ubuntu 15.10 выпилят Python 2. Специалисты прогнозируют проблемы

В списке рассылки для разработчиков Ubuntu появилось сообщение о том, что в Ubuntu 15.10 планируется полностью отказаться от Python 2 и перейти на третью ветку.

No Python 2 in Ubuntu 15.10

Очень нужны С\С++ разработчики

Я работаю в команде, которая занимается движком и инфраструктурой рекламной системы Яндекса — в «Баннерной Крутилке». И сейчас нам очень нужны, крутые плюсовики.

Сидеть в Контакте или осваивать программирование? Слово предоставляется эксперту

Человек из сверхуспешной компании Red Hat Бьюр Шаттер рассказал о том, почему детям очень важно осваивать программирование, даже тем, которые не планируют в дальнейшем заниматься информационными технологиями.

Canonical стоит нанять нормальных разработчиков

Тут, собственно, хотелось бы опять обратить своё внимание на последнее творение Canonical -- Ubuntu версии 12.10.

В России создается новая экзотическая ОС

Российские программисты-энтузиасты рассказали о первых результатах работы над операционной системой, написанной полностью на языке Python. Сейчас ОС использует ядро Linux и распространяется под свободной лицензией.

Почему нет on-line компиляторов?

Здесь не будет ответа на вопрос. Просто пояснения вопроса.

Фестиваль Linux в Нижнем Новгороде

1 ноября в Нижнем Новгороде уже в 4 раз пройдет Linux InstallFest, приуроченный к выходу Ubuntu 9.10.

По традиции, все желающие установить, обновить, настроить, получить консультацию по Linux на своем компьютере или ноутбуке смогут воспользоваться зоной установки и консультантами из числа участников Нижегородской Группы Пользователей Linux.

В зоне презентаций ожидается:

Установка и настройка ubuntu 9.10 (демонстрация от и до) - Азовцев Юрий

Вышел Python 2.5.3

Анонсирован релиз Python 2.5.3, содержащий исправления ошибок, связанных с безопасностью, а также улучшающий стабильность и производительность.

Вместе с исправлениями критических ошибок, в том числе, приводящих к краху интерпретатора и возможности DoS-атак, в Python 2.5.3 внесено более 80 патчей.

Python 3.0 несовместим с прежними версиями

Третьего декабря опубликован окончательный вариант третьей версии языка программирования Python, известной также как Py3k или Python 3000.

RSS-материал